Isaiah 30:1-9 Holy Bible: Easy-To-Read Version (ETR)

1. The Lord said, “Look at these children. They don’t obey me. They make plans, but they don’t ask me to help them. They make agreements with other nations, but my Spirit does not want those agreements. These people are adding more and more sins to the ones they have already done.

2. They are going down to Egypt for help, but they did not ask me if that was the right thing to do. They hope they will be saved by the Pharaoh. They want Egypt to protect them.

3. “But I tell you, hiding in Egypt will not help you. Pharaoh will not be able to protect you.

4. Your leaders have gone to Zoan, and your representatives have gone to Hanes.

5. But they will be disappointed. They are depending on a nation that cannot help them. Egypt is useless—it will not help. Egypt will bring nothing but shame and embarrassment.”

6. This is a message about the Negev animals: There is a dangerous place full of lions, adders, deadly snakes, and useless people. And there are people who load their wealth onto donkeys and their treasures on the backs of camels. They carry them to a people who cannot help.

7. That useless nation is Egypt. Egypt’s help is worth nothing, so I call Egypt the “Do-Nothing Dragon.”

8. Now write this on a sign so that all people can see it, and write this in a book. Write these things for a future time. This will be far, far in the future:

9. These people are like children who refuse to obey. They lie and refuse to listen to the Lord’S teachings.
